§ 37-9-204 — Rights-of-way for oil and gas companies

Wyoming·Title 37 Public Utilities·Ch. 9 RAILROADS·Art. 2 RIGHTS-OF-WAY
W.S. 37-9-202 and 37-9-203 shall also apply to all gas and petroleum oil corporations, companies and individuals, for the right-of-way ten (10) feet wide, through the school and other lands, over which the state has control, for the purpose of carrying gas or oil through pipes, also land for pump stations, tanks, and other buildings, necessary to conduct the oil or gas product of the wells of Wyoming.
